Abstract

This study aims to analyze the implementation of Islamic educational resource management development in improving the quality of educational institutions. Educational resources include teaching staff, administrative staff, students, and facilities and infrastructure, which are managed systematically and sustainably. The research method used was a qualitative approach. The results indicate that the implementation of Islamic educational resource management development is carried out through strategic planning, effective organization, implementation of competency improvement programs, and ongoing evaluation. Strengthening Islamic values ​​in every aspect of management is also a crucial factor in shaping a superior character and organizational culture. Furthermore, visionary leadership and the active participation of all school members contribute to improving the quality of educational institutions. With optimal resource management, Islamic educational institutions are able to improve the quality of educational services, increase competitiveness, and produce competent and virtuous graduates. Therefore, the development of Islamic educational resource management needs to be carried out sustainably to address the challenges of education in the modern era.

Abstract

This case study aims to analyze the impact of human resource management (HRM) on improving the quality of teaching and learning practices in vocational high schools (SMK). The development of digital technology demands adaptive, professional, and digitally competent management of laboratory staff. This research employed a qualitative approach with a case study in one vocational high school. Data collection techniques included observation, in-depth interviews, and documentation. The results indicate that HRM implementation, including planning, recruitment, competency development, performance assessment, and motivation and rewards, plays a crucial role in improving the quality of learning. Educators and laboratory staff with strong digital literacy are able to optimize the use of technology in learning, such as through interactive media, digital laboratories, and online learning platforms. Furthermore, collaboration between educators and laboratory staff in managing work practices also contributes to improving student skills. However, several obstacles remain, such as limited infrastructure, a digital competency gap, and a lack of ongoing training. Therefore, a sustainable HRM development strategy through training, supervision, and institutional policy support is needed to continuously improve the quality of the teaching and learning process in line with the demands of the digital era.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the management of educational and non-educational personnel in the context of improving the quality of education in Indonesia. Using a descriptive qualitative method through literature review and document analysis, the study explores the definitions, roles, functions, and major challenges faced in managing teachers and educational staff. The findings indicate that several significant problems persist, including low levels of professionalism among educators, uneven distribution of qualified teachers, limited access to professional development, weak managerial capacity of school leaders, and insufficient use of educational technology. To address these issues, the study highlights strategic efforts such as increasing teacher qualifications, providing structured training and scholarships, ensuring equitable deployment of personnel, enhancing welfare, and strengthening evaluation and supervision systems. The conclusion emphasizes that effective and sustainable personnel management is essential for building a professional and adaptive educational workforce capable of supporting a quality education system that meets the demands of the times.

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the role of Islamic educational resource management in shaping student character in educational institutions. Superior student character is a pressing need amidst the challenges of moral degradation and the negative influences of the digital era. Islamic educational resource management encompasses the management of teaching staff, administrative staff, students, and infrastructure integrated with Islamic values. This study employed a qualitative approach with a case study method at an Integrated Islamic Junior High School in Central Kalimantan. Data collection techniques included participant observation, in-depth interviews, and documentation. Data analysis employed the interactive model of Miles, Huberman, and Saldaña. The results indicate that Islamic educational resource management plays a significant role in shaping student character through three main functions: values-based strategic planning, effective resource organization, and continuous evaluation. A novel finding of this study is the integrated model of resource management based on the educator's "Triple Role" as teacher, mentor, and role model within the local cultural context of Central Kalimantan. This research provides support for strengthening educators' spiritual competence, active parental involvement, and the wise use of technology in the management of Islamic educational resources.

Abstract

Islamic education in Indonesia faces increasingly complex challenges of globalization, including technological disruption, global human resource competition, and demands for the integration of Islamic values ​​with scientific advancements. This paper examines innovations in Islamic education resource management (SDPI) as an adaptive strategy to address these dynamics. Through a qualitative literature study approach with thematic content analysis, this study identifies SDPI management innovation concepts based on the maqasid sharia and digital transformation. The results indicate that key innovations include human resource development through technology-based continuous professional development, an integrative curriculum that eliminates the dichotomy between religious and general knowledge, and optimization of digital infrastructure. In the Indonesian context, particularly in Central Kalimantan, infrastructure challenges and the digital divide remain dominant, despite an increase in madrasah student access reaching 93,078 by 2025. The proposed innovation includes the “SIEM-MaqaTech” (Sustainable Islamic Education Management based on Maqasid and Technology) model that integrates spiritual values, 21st-century competencies, and multi-stakeholder collaboration. This research contributes controversially by enriching the contemporary Islamic education management framework and providing practical policy recommendations for madrasah administrators and local governments. Thus, Islamic education can remain relevant, competitive, and characterized by rahmatan lil 'alamin (blessing for the universe) in the era of globalization.
